September Rainfall and Precipitation in Phetchabun Province

Average rainfall, rainy days and the driest cities in Phetchabun Province, Thailand in September.

Phetchabun Province, Thailand, a region in Thailand, experiences precipitation in September ranging from heavy in Phetchabun (307 mm (12 in)) to heavy in Khao Kho (384 mm (15 in)).

Phetchabun Province precipitation in September: frequently asked questions

How much rainfall does Phetchabun Province, Thailand receive in September?

If you're considering a trip to Phetchabun Province, Thailand, remember that September falls within the rainy season. In Phetchabun, the month of September typically brings a significant amount of rain, with averages close to 307 mm (12 in). As a result, you can expect quick-changing weather patterns and numerous showers.

How many days does it rain in Phetchabun Province, Thailand in September?

Rainfall in Phetchabun typically falls on roughly 19 days days in September.

Is September part of the rainy season in Phetchabun Province, Thailand?

Yes, the rainy season in Phetchabun Province, Thailand includes September. Plan for periodic rainfall during your visit.

What is the wettest city in September in Phetchabun Province, Thailand?

In our database, Khao Kho stands out as having an average rainfall level of 384 mm (15 in), making it the wettest location.

What is the driest city in September in Phetchabun Province, Thailand?

The driest place is Phetchabun with an average rainfall of 307 mm (12 in) according to our data.
